Backtrack is Britain's leading historical railway journal, covering every era of railway history from its earliest days and infancy up to the more recent events of around ten years ago. Backtrack magazine takes you back in time and is packed with all aspects of the railway’s past throughout Britain and Ireland.


The nostalgic magazine’s pages delve into the earliest days of the railway in the era of horse-drawn tramroads up to locomotives (whether steam, diesel or electric) and the rolling stock of more recent years. Backtrack also looks at the history of particular lines, as well as considering the social, political, financial, engineering and labour aspects of the railway’s history. Backtrack issue January 2026

Backtrack  |  January 2026  


The ‘Brighton Belle’ - Michael Welch remembers a much loved train, with colour photographs.
‘At the centre of the Kingdom’ - Geoffrey Skelsey looks at the changing role of Charing Cross station.
Admiral Binstead of the Lancashire & Yorkshire Railway - an officer’s career described by Anthony Dawson.
Around the operational clock at Doncaster: Part One - described by John Palmer.
Healey Mills Yard Eastern Services in 1966 - Alan Taylor looks at the building and operation of this important Yorkshire freight centre.
Snowdrops - four colour pages of winter scenes photographed by Gavin Morrison.
Articulated Locomotives - Matt Ellis explains the use of Fairlie and Garrett locomotives on the Ffestiniog and Welsh Highland Railways.
JSG on the Western Byways - four pages of archive photographs by John Spencer Gilks.
Congleton and Dane Viaducts - the construction of the North Staffordshire Railway’s ‘Pottery Line’ by Mike G. Fell.
The Metrovicks: Good intentions discarded - Part Two - John Palmer concludes the story of the downfall of these unsuccessful diesel locomotives.

The specialist magazine was first published in 1986 for the purpose of ‘recording the history of Britain’s railway’ - the magazine’s strapline - and it is now published by Pendragon Publishing. Dropping every month, Backtrack magazine is your monthly dose of railway nostalgia and historical insight.


35 years later and Backtrack has firmly established itself as the authority on topics such as the history of Britain and Ireland’s train stations, railway bridges, signalling, biographies, train services and staff recollections - all of which regularly appear in the magazine. Backtrack's contributors include many of today's leading railway history writers and the magazine has a reputation for being of the highest quality.


With a multitude of unmissable monthly features, every issue aims to chronicle and record part of the history of Britain’s railway system. Every issue contains a dozen or so large articles that focus on a particular line or area in British railway history.


Whether you’re into early railway history from the 'pre-Stephenson' era, steam, diesel or electric locomotive you’ll find every era covered in minute detail - from railway company history, railway carriages and wagons, railway stations, railway ships, hotels and road vehicles, railway economic and social history and railway publicity and advertising.
